Sea Launch is now preparing for the launch of the Galaxy 16 communications satellite, in June. The 4,640 kg (10,229 lb) Loral 1300-series spacecraft will be the newest member of PanAmSat’s Galaxy HD neighborhood. As the replacement for Galaxy 4R, Galaxy 16 will reside at 99 degrees West Longitude.

Galaxy 16 is intended to replace PanAmSat’s Galaxy 4R satellite, which will be retired in late 2006, when its fuel is expected to run out. The satellite, launched in 2000, is one of several orbiting Boeing-built 601HP model spacecraft that have faulty xenon-ion propulsion systems.
